Bug Description
Recently had the pleasure of writing an application that uses the libssh2 library; the app uses lots of threads - the shipped version of libssh2 in 10.04 crashes liberally.
I had to download 1.2.4 and use that; fine, but that crashes occasionally too.
It seems that the crashes have gone away with 1.2.6, the version being shipped with meercat.
Since I can't change our operating system again (moving from RHEL to Ubuntu 10.04 was a bit of an, erm, battle), and it would be helpful to have libssh2 installed as a standard package - would it be possible to replace 1.2.2 with 1.2.6 in lucid-updates?
